特别是在全球化运营背景下,远程服务器因其灵活部署、高效管理的优势,已成为众多企业的首选
然而,随着服务器数量的增加以及业务复杂性的提升,如何实时、准确地查看远程服务器状态,确保系统稳定运行,成为了一项至关重要的任务
本文将从远程服务器状态监控的重要性、面临的挑战、常用方法、实施策略及未来趋势等方面,深入探讨这一话题
一、远程服务器状态监控的重要性 1.保障业务连续性:远程服务器承载着企业的关键业务应用和数据,一旦出现故障或性能下降,将直接影响业务的正常运行
通过持续监控,可以及时发现并解决问题,有效避免服务中断,保障业务连续性
2.提升系统性能:定期分析服务器性能数据,如CPU使用率、内存占用、磁盘I/O等,可以帮助管理员优化资源配置,调整系统参数,从而提升整体运行效率
3.预防安全隐患:安全攻击往往伴随着异常的系统行为
通过监控日志、网络流量等信息,可以及时发现潜在的安全威胁,采取措施防止数据泄露和系统被入侵
4.降低运维成本:自动化监控工具能够减少人工干预的频率,提高故障响应速度,同时通过分析历史数据,预测未来可能的问题,实现预防性维护,从而降低运维成本
二、面临的挑战 1.跨地域管理难度:远程服务器可能分布在全球不同地点,网络环境复杂多变,给实时监控带来挑战
2.数据海量性与多样性:服务器产生的日志、性能指标等数据量巨大,且格式多样,如何高效收集、存储、分析这些数据是一大难题
3.安全与隐私保护:在传输和处理服务器数据时,必须严格遵守相关法律法规,确保数据安全和个人隐私不被泄露
4.故障定位与恢复:面对复杂的系统架构,快速准确地定位问题根源并采取措施恢复服务,对运维人员的技能提出了高要求
三、常用方法 1.SNMP(简单网络管理协议):通过SNMP,网络设备可以发送状态信息给管理站,是传统的网络监控手段之一,适用于监控基础网络设备状态
2.SSH/RDP远程访问:利用SSH(Secure Shell)或RDP(远程桌面协议),运维人员可以直接登录到远程服务器进行查看和操作,但这种方法更依赖于人工,效率较低
3.API集成:许多云服务提供商和应用程序都提供了API接口,通过API可以获取服务器状态、性能指标等信息,实现定制化监控
4.第三方监控工具:如Zabbix、Nagios、Prometheus等,这些工具通常具有强大的监控、报警和数据分析功能,支持多种监控方式和自定义监控项,是远程服务器监控的主流选择
四、实施策略 1.选择合适的监控工具:根据业务需求、服务器规模和技术栈,选择最适合的监控工具
考虑工具的易用性、可扩展性、报警机制以及与现有系统的兼容性
2.制定监控策略:明确监控目标,如关键性能指标、系统日志、安全事件等,设定合理的阈值,确保既能及时发现异常,又不过度报警造成干扰
3.建立自动化响应机制:结合监控工具,设置自动化脚本或工作流,当检测到问题时自动触发相应的处理流程,如重启服务、发送报警邮件等
4.定期审计与优化:定期回顾监控数据,分析系统性能趋势,识别潜在问题点,调整监控策略和优化系统配置
5.加强安全控制:采用加密传输协议,如HTTPS、SSH,保护监控数据传输过程中的安全;严格控制访问权限,确保只有授权人员能访问监控数据和进行操作
五、未来趋势 1.AI与机器学习:随着AI技术的发展,未来的监控系统将更加智能化,能够自动学习系统的正常行为模式,更准确地识别异常,甚至预测未来的故障趋势
2.云原生监控:随着云计算的普及,越来越多的应用和服务迁移到云端,云原生监控解决方案将成为主流,它们能够更好地适应动态变化的云环境,提供无缝的监控体验
3.统一监控平台:为了满足跨平台、跨域监控的需求,统一监控平台将逐渐兴起,能够整合多种监控工具和数据源,提供一站式监控和管理服务
4.零信任安全模型:在监控系统的安全设计上,零信任原则将被更多采用,即默认不信任任何网络内的设备或用户,每次访问都需要经过严格的身份验证和权限检查
总之,远程服务器状态监控是现代企业IT运维不可或缺的一部分,它直接关系到业务的稳定与安全
面对日益复杂的IT环境,我们必须不断探索和应用新技术、新方法,构建高效、智能、安全的监控体系,以确保远程服务器始终保持良好的运行状态,为企业的数字化转型和业务发展提供坚实保障